Category: Featured
Scientists Identify Potential Way to Prevent Type 1 Diabetes
9/27/2019
Researchers believe they have identified a way to prevent type 1 diabetes by restoring the immune system’s natural balance. The approach may also prove effective for battling other autoimmune diseases…